Homtom HT30 Repuestos Technical Characteristics
The Homtom HT30 is a smartphone model known for its advanced tech features. It is vital to understand these characteristics, especially when planning for a replacement process. The primary technical components in need of occasional replacement (repuestos) are listed below:
- Battery: Removable Li-Ion 3000 mAh battery, offering impressive power performance.
- Display: Screens are LCD capacitive touch screens, size of 5.5 inches, and a resolution of 720 x 1280 pixels.
- Camera: Rear Camera module is 8 MP, featuring Auto-focus and LED flash. Front Camera is 2 MP.
How to Replace Homtom HT30 Repuestos
Replacing parts on the Homtom HT30 requires patience and precision. Please note that this should be done by a professional or under professional guidance. Use appropriate tools for mobile repair.
Replacing The Battery
- Switch off the device.
- Remove the back cover by placing a thin tool in the groove and gently prying it open.
- Once open, the battery is immediately accessible. Gently lift with a flat tool.
- Replace the battery with a new one of the same model. Ensure the connectors align correctly.
- Replace the back cover and press until it clicks into place.
Replacing The Display
Note: This process is more complex and risky. Proceed with extreme caution.
- With the device switched off, remove the back cover and battery.
- Using a heat gun or hair dryer, gently warm the edges of the display to soften the adhesive.
- Once the adhesive is softened, use a thin tool to gently pry the screen away from the body of the phone.
- Carefully disconnect the connected cables and remove the old display.
- Attach the new display, ensuring all cables are properly connected.
- Apply new adhesive, then reassemble the phone.
Replacing The Camera
This is typically best left to a professional due to the complexity.
- Switch off the device. Remove the back cover and battery.
- Locate the camera module. Use a precision screwdriver to remove any screws holding it in place.
- Carefully disconnect any ribbon cables connected to the camera module.
- Replace the module with the new camera, ensuring all connections are secure.
- Reassemble the phone.
Please remember to backup your data, maintain a clean and static-free work space, and to have patience. Smartphone repair is not a rushed process.
